One of the largest open-pit copper mines in the world, the Cananea mine produced over 164,000 tonnes of copper in 2006. The mine is located approximately 40 kilometers south of the border between Arizona and Sonora, Mexico. WebThe Buenavista mine, historically known as the Cananea copper mine, is a large open pit copper mine located in the north-west of Mexico in Cananea, Sonora.It lies 35 km (22 mi) south of the international border near Nogales, Arizona.Buenavista mine represents one of the largest copper reserves in Mexico and in the world.
